Why The Tournament Is Played

On behalf of Prairie Grove baseball and the Play4Jarren Foundation, we would like to thank all of the teams, who participated last week, the fans, and all our sponsors for making this possible.

The Jarren Sorters Memorial Baseball Tournament exists to honor, to carry forward -- the love and the memories of a young man, who left this world too soon.

Jarren Sorters lost his life to one of the rarest and most aggressive of childhood cancers. But, we know death is not the end, so we continue moving forward as Jarren would expect.

Baseball was an important aspect of Jarren's life. Many of us here knew Jarren through baseball. So, we played baseball last week in his memory.

But, this tournament, like Jarren, is about much more than baseball. It's about love. It's about appreciation. It's about never giving up, never giving in, never quiting.

We are here to continue the fight against childhood cancer. Jarren lived life 100 percent til the very end. Never backing down, Jarren faced this world head-on, with expectations that only his best was enough.

So, we are giving our best. We hope to give everyone who participates a glimpse of Jarren, and what he means to us -- to raise funds for the fight against childhood cancer.

Your entry fees and concession purchases will go to the Play4Jarren Foundation. If you would like to continue your support, please go to www.play4jarren.org.

We hope every team, who has joined us, will play with compassion, courage and compete like No. 27., Jarren Sorters.
